CoEnterprise is a technology company specializing in EDI and supply chain solutions. It delivers end-to-end visibility for businesses through integrations with IBM Sterling, Snowflake, Salesforce, and Tableau. Positioned as a leading provider of supply chain analytics, IT, EDI, and cloud-based B2B software, CoEnterprise also offers WatchDog, a proprietary solution designed to reduce Snowflake costs without compromising performance. The company serves businesses seeking smarter operations, cost optimization, and accelerated growth.
